Improving Model Checking with Context Modelling

Joint Authors

Dhaussy, Philippe
Boniol, Frédéric
Leroux, Luka
Roger, Jean-Charles

Source

Advances in Software Engineering

Issue

Vol. 2012, Issue 2012 (31 Dec. 2012), pp.1-13, 13 p.

Publisher

Hindawi Publishing Corporation

Publication Date

2012-09-24

Country of Publication

Egypt

No. of Pages

13

Main Subjects

Mathematics

Abstract EN

This paper deals with the problem of the usage of formal techniques, based on model checking, where models are large and formal verification techniques face the combinatorial explosion issue.

The goal of the approach is to express and verify requirements relative to certain context situations.

The idea is to unroll the context into several scenarios and successively compose each scenario with the system and verify the resulting composition.

We propose to specify the context in which the behavior occurs using a language called CDL (Context Description Language), based on activity and message sequence diagrams.

The properties to be verified are specified with textual patterns and attached to specific regions in the context.

The central idea is to automatically split each identified context into a set of smaller subcontexts and to compose them with the model to be validated.

For that, we have implemented a recursive splitting algorithm in our toolset OBP (Observer-based Prover).

This paper shows how this combinatorial explosion could be reduced by specifying the environment of the system to be validated.

American Psychological Association (APA)

Dhaussy, Philippe& Boniol, Frédéric& Roger, Jean-Charles& Leroux, Luka. 2012. Improving Model Checking with Context Modelling. Advances in Software Engineering،Vol. 2012, no. 2012, pp.1-13.
https://search.emarefa.net/detail/BIM-480433

Modern Language Association (MLA)

Dhaussy, Philippe…[et al.]. Improving Model Checking with Context Modelling. Advances in Software Engineering No. 2012 (2012), pp.1-13.
https://search.emarefa.net/detail/BIM-480433

American Medical Association (AMA)

Dhaussy, Philippe& Boniol, Frédéric& Roger, Jean-Charles& Leroux, Luka. Improving Model Checking with Context Modelling. Advances in Software Engineering. 2012. Vol. 2012, no. 2012, pp.1-13.
https://search.emarefa.net/detail/BIM-480433

Data Type

Journal Articles

Language

English

Notes

Includes bibliographical references

Record ID

BIM-480433